
ComMercialAirDuctCleaning Pros serves Wisconsin, including the Milwaukee metro area. Wisconsin experiences distinct seasons, from cold, snowy winters to warm, humid summers. This climate influences air quality and the necessity of regular duct cleaning.
In Wisconsin, the harsh winters mean heating systems run for extended periods, circulating air that can carry dust, dander, and other particles. Summer humidity can also contribute to mold and mildew growth within ductwork. Our process begins with a visual inspection of your duct system, identifying areas of concern. We then use specialized equipment, including high-powered vacuums and rotating brushes, to dislodge and remove debris from inside your ducts, vents, and main trunk lines. The final step involves cleaning accessible components like the air handler and blower motor. Neglecting duct cleaning in Wisconsin can lead to a buildup of dust, pet dander, mold spores, and other contaminants. These can recirculate throughout your home, impacting indoor air quality and potentially exacerbating respiratory issues. An uncleaned system may also operate less efficiently, increasing energy usage.
